SNS: What products does VirtualSharp offer for the BC/DR space?


CE:


VirtualSharp has


developed a DR orchestrator called ReliableDR that is available in two editions. The flagship Enterprise edition has been designed to assure the recovery mission-critical, stateful IT services that require precise recovery certification of their components.


The Foundation edition assures the recovery of stateless VMs, such as test&dev or desktop environments.

Virtualisation – early adopter


Santalucia is a Spanish insurance company with a network of 365 agencies, 7.5 million customers and 9,000 employees. Headquartered in Madrid, Santalucia provides home, life, health and accident insurance, as well as a wide portfolio of financial products for investment, pension and retirement plans.


An early adopter of virtualisation, Santalucia has primary (production) and secondary (backup) datacenters. Each has eight x86 farms hosting business critical applications; storage is centralized in each datacenter using Hewlett Packard XP arrays. Using HP XP’s native snapshot and replication capabilities, production virtual machines are hot-copied regularly to the secondary datacenter.


ReliableDR orchestrates the VMware


hypervisors and the HP XP storage arrays. In order to ensure consistency and immediate availability in case of disaster,


ReliableDR verifies that the VMs are configured at the secondary datacenter to reflect the primary site. This is done for over 100 VMs on a daily basis.


For a set of 60 VMs deemed to be mission- critical, ReliableDR runs further recovery point certification jobs every night between midnight and 4am. These jobs create VVCs in the secondary datacenter and bring up all 60 VMs. Upon successful execution and testing of each IT service, the snapshots are certified and cataloged. ReliableDR keeps seven generations of these certified recovery points, providing seven RPOs from 24 hrs to 7 days. DR orchestration takes place from the secondary datacenter, where ReliableDR runs as a virtual machine. The production datacenter is not impacted in any way by the DR orchestration. In case of a disaster, be it the entire primary datacenter or a subset, IT services can be brought up selectively and automatically by ReliableDR.
